Cost of Equipments

  Name Start value End value Dynamic Measure units Optimization method Parent
Root Cost of Equipments UpGreenSLYellow 3,403 4,924 + 1,521 $ million Maximize Financial Perspective
Description This comprises the devices that are kept ready to respond immediately. The usual ones include hand tools (pike pole, halligan bar, flashlight); personal protection equipments (helmet, SCBA, boots, gloves); pager, radio, thermal imaging camera.

Self-Preservation measures

  Name Start value End value Dynamic Measure units Optimization method Parent
Root Self-Preservation measures UpGreen 2,064 4,832 + 2,768 # Maximize Employee Safety and Training Perspective
Description This shows the ways that are being used by the staff in handling tough situations. Some of these can be SCBA (Self Contained Breathing Apparatus), PASS (Personal Alert Safety System), bunker gear and self rescue ropes.
